Understand What Influences Tax Preparation Costs

The cost of tax preparation services varies widely depending on factors such as the complexity of your return, the experience of the preparer, and regional market rates. Simple returns generally cost less, while complex filings involving multiple income sources or deductions may require higher fees. Knowing these factors helps set realistic expectations when searching for inexpensive yet competent tax assistance.

Verify Credentials and Qualifications Thoroughly

Budget-friendly does not mean compromising on professionalism. Always verify that your chosen tax preparer possesses valid credentials such as an IRS Preparer Tax Identification Number (PTIN), Certified Public Accountant (CPA) license, or Enrolled Agent (EA) status. These designations demonstrate their knowledge and adherence to ethical standards essential for accurate filing.

Beware of Offers That Seem Too Good To Be True

While searching for cheap tax preparation services, be cautious of extremely low prices that may indicate subpar work or potential fraud. Unusually low fees can result in errors on your return or missing out on eligible deductions which could ultimately cost you more money through audits or penalties.

Utilize Free Resources When Appropriate

If your financial situation is straightforward, consider free filing programs offered by government agencies or nonprofit organizations staffed by trained volunteers. These resources can provide reliable assistance at no charge but might not suffice if your taxes involve complexities requiring professional expertise.
